Description
From the moment you step through the original doorway, the atmosphere is one of heritage and harmony. Handcrafted Victorian-style tiling, wood-panelled staircases and Lincrusta wall coverings pay homage to the property's provenance, while Farrow & Ball tones and period-style radiators bring timeless sophistication throughout.
### Ground Floor
The ground floor unfolds across two elegant reception rooms, both filled with natural light.
The formal lounge captures the elegance of the era, with its original fireplace, picture rails, ceiling rose and solid wood flooring creating a beautifully proportioned yet inviting living space.
The second reception room offers excellent versatility, equally suited as a formal dining room or relaxed snug, with dual-aspect windows framing views towards the rear garden.
To the rear lies the bespoke kitchen, the true heart of the home. South African Ruston slate flooring is paired with granite worktops, while a central island with breakfast bar seating for four creates a natural gathering point. Integrated Bosch appliances complete a space that successfully blends craftsmanship with everyday practicality.
French doors open directly onto the South-facing terrace, creating a natural extension of the kitchen for alfresco dining and entertaining. With an outdoor heater and dedicated seating area, the terrace makes the most of the property's sunny aspect throughout the day.
### To the First Floor
A graceful landing leads to three beautifully proportioned rooms, including the impressive principal bedroom.
The principal suite is a serene and exceptionally generous retreat, with a gas fireplace, soaring ceilings and dual-aspect sash windows. There is ample space for a super-king bed alongside an abundance of wardrobe storage.
The South-facing front double bedroom continues the sense of scale and grandeur, with double sash windows, high ceilings and an abundance of natural light.
An adjoining bedroom, currently used as a home office, overlooks the garden and is accessed through an original Victorian archway, adding another layer of period character to the floor.
Several original built-in cupboards provide useful and discreet storage.
These rooms are served by a beautifully appointed Victorian-style bathroom featuring Rennie Mackintosh-inspired tiling, a Matki shower and underfloor heating, combining period influence with modern comfort.
### To the Second Floor
The top floor offers exceptional flexibility and an abundance of character, making it ideal as a dedicated guest level, a teenager's suite or even a luxurious alternative principal floor.
Two generous bedrooms are complemented by a large bathroom with freestanding bath and electric rain shower. Excellent ceiling heights and elevated views towards Alderley Edge's church spire create a wonderful sense of calm and separation from the floors below.
Both bedrooms retain original exposed timbers, while skylights draw natural light into the rooms and enhance their distinctive character.
The stairwell is also fitted with a remote-controlled electronic Velux skylight with rain sensor, providing additional light and ventilation.
### Lower Ground Floor
Converted by the current owners in 2019, the lower-ground floor significantly extends the versatility of the home.
Currently arranged to include a cinema room, arts-and-crafts studio/home office, utility kitchen and wet room, the accommodation lends itself to numerous uses. The wet room could also provide a practical pet shower.
Importantly, this level benefits from independent access from the garden and has been designed with annexe potential in mind, creating an exciting opportunity for multi-generational living, independent guest accommodation or a substantial work-from-home suite.
### Externally
The rear garden is a beautifully private combination of lawn and paved entertaining space, framed by mature planting and providing ample room for outdoor dining, summer gatherings and everyday family life.
The property's South-facing aspect allows both the garden and terrace to make the most of the daylight, while the sense of privacy is particularly impressive given its position just a short stroll from the centre of Alderley Edge.
To the front, a private gated driveway provides valuable off-road parking, another highly desirable feature in such a central village location.
Every element of Rosslyn reflects more than two decades of thoughtful ownership and care, from its restored fireplaces and handcrafted details to its generous proportions, natural light and remarkable flexibility.
Positioned within a short stroll of Alderley Edge's boutiques, cafés, restaurants and countryside walks, Rosslyn offers the increasingly rare combination of substantial period architecture, private outdoor space, gated parking and true village-centre convenience.
The property is Freehold and offered for sale with no onward chain.
